Ambient lighting system. There are LEDs in the door handles, bottom door pockets, footwells, cup holders, and maybe a couple of other places. Cool thing is, when you open a door, the door's LEDs turn red to indicate it's open. There are several different colors to choose from, as well.

Yep, that's the gas cap on the back right. It uses a capless system, as well. I'll take a shot of it next time. It's pretty cool.
The MSRP for the 202A Package (ST3) plus moonroof option is $29,825. I only managed to get the dealer to come a few hundred off. Most dealers are not budging from the price at all. However, if you can get X-Plan or the other Ford plans, you can get special discounts. But I'm not eligible for any of those.
